Abstract

The application discloses a display device and a media asset recommendation method. Wherein, the searching instruction input by the user is received; responding to the search instruction, and acquiring a full-amount log of the media assets; determining a first play log and a second play log according to the full-volume log of the media assets; the first play log is a log of the media assets played by the user through searching; the second play log is a log of the media assets played by the user without searching; determining target preference media resources according to first preference of the first media resources in the first play log and second preference corresponding to the first media resources in the second play log; and determining the target preference media asset and the associated preference media asset of the target preference media asset as the target recommendation media asset. According to the method and the device, the target preference media assets of the user can be obtained according to the full logs of the media assets, the target recommendation media assets are determined by combining the associated preference media assets of the target preference media assets, the potential interests of the user can be mined through subjective search of the user so as to recommend the media assets to the user, and the film watching experience of the user is improved.

Background
With the advent of the internet age, media content options such as movies, music, television programs, and videos have grown. Typically, a user has limited time to concentrate on watching television or browsing videos, but needs to select viewing content from a vast amount of videos.
The existing method for recommending the media assets is that a display equipment manufacturer recommends the media assets to a user according to various factors such as freshness of the media assets, popularity of the media assets, click rate of the media assets, quality of the media assets, relevance between media asset content and user interest and the like, however, the media assets recommended to the user by the existing method for recommending the media assets may not be the media assets which are interesting to the user, and the user may waste time to watch media asset content which is not interesting.
Therefore, it is desirable to provide a method for recommending media assets, which can recommend effective videos to users.

Step S602, responding to the searching instruction, and acquiring a full-amount log of the media assets.
In some embodiments, the asset total log is used for recording various data operations and use conditions of the user on the display device, and the asset total log is used for recording a user ID, an asset name, asset playing times, asset playing duration, asset playing type and the like. The full media asset log comprises: media resource searching log and media resource playing log; the media asset searching log is used for recording the logs of the media assets searched by the user; the media asset playing log is used for recording the playing media assets of the user. In a specific implementation, for example, taking the funding during 1/2022 to 1/5/2022 as an example, the user "123" is, at 1/8/2022: 00 click 'shou' from the recommended content area of the global interface to watch the first set of 'shou' with the playing time of the media assets being 0: 00-0: 55; the playing behavior is recorded in a media asset playing log; user "123" in 2022, 1 month, 2 days 8: 00 searching and watching the second set of 'one hit' through the search interface, wherein the playing time of the media asset is 0: 00-0: 15; at this time, the search behavior is recorded in the media asset search log, and the media asset play behavior is recorded in the media asset play log.
It should be noted that the full amount of assets log may store the log within a preset time period, for example, the preset time period is set to 30 days, and then the full amount of assets log may store all the historical search logs and all the historical play logs within 30 days. The preset time period in the present application can be set according to actual use conditions, and is not limited to setting the preset time period to 30 days.
FIG. 8 is a flow diagram illustrating a process for obtaining a full-volume journal of assets, according to an example embodiment. As shown in fig. 8, in the process of obtaining the full-volume journal of the media asset, the display device includes a journal reporting system and a journal storage system; when the controller receives a search instruction or a play instruction sent by a user, the controller reports the formed medium asset search log and the medium asset play log to a log storage system (such as a data warehouse tool (hive)) through a log reporting system (such as a high-throughput distributed publish-subscribe message system (kafka)); and the controller acquires the full-amount log of the media assets from the log storage system. Wherein a high-throughput distributed publish-subscribe messaging system can handle all action flow data that a user operates in a display device, which data is typically addressed by handling logs and log aggregations due to throughput requirements; the data warehouse tool can be used for data extraction, transformation and loading, and can store, inquire and analyze large-scale data.
Step S603, determining a first play log and a second play log according to the medium asset total log; the first play log is a log of a user playing media assets after searching; the second play log is a log of the media assets played by the user without searching;
the controller performs the step of determining a first play log and a second play log from the full volume of assets log, and is further configured to:
acquiring a media resource search log;
determining a first play log according to the media asset search log;
and determining the logs except the first play log in the media asset play logs as a second play log.
It should be noted that the first play log and the second play log are both part of the media asset play log; wherein the media asset content in the first play log corresponds to the media asset search log. For example, taking the medium during 1/2022 to 1/5/2022 as an example, user "123" is at 8: 00 search for "TM" in the search interface; and selecting the 'suddenly-pointed' which the user subjectively wants to play according to the association content of the 'TM' for playing. Wherein, the searching behavior of the user searching TM is recorded in the media resource searching log; recording the playing behavior of playing 'suddenly a certain' by the user in a first playing log; the media assets played without the user search may be watched by the user through the home page recommendation by clicking randomly, and the playing behavior of the media assets is recorded in the second play log.
It should be noted that the first play log and the second play log have no obvious region division of system configuration in the media asset play log; in the specific acquisition process, the media asset play logs are screened according to the corresponding relation between the media asset search logs and the first play log.
Step S604, determining target preference media resources according to first preference of the first media resources in the first play log and second preference corresponding to the first media resources in the second play log; wherein, the first media asset is the media asset played by the user after searching; the first preference is a numerical value used for representing the subjective preference of the user; the second preference is a numerical value used for representing the passive preference of the user;
in some embodiments, the controller performs the step of determining the target preferred asset from the first play log and the second play log, and is further configured to perform steps S901-S904 as shown in fig. 9;
step S901, acquiring a first preference of a first media asset from a first play log;
preference is a rational and inclined choice made by a user when considering goods and services, and is a comprehensive result of cognitive, psychological and rational economic tradeoffs of the user. The user can assist in selecting relevant decisions by preference. The degree of preference of the user to select relevant decisions may be approximated by a numerical value. Taking the media assets selected by the user for watching as an example, the media assets played by the user after searching can be regarded as the media assets selected by the subjective preference of the user, and the media assets played by the user through the first page recommendation click can be regarded as the media assets selected by the passive preference of the user, namely the watching desire of the user on the media assets is not strong with the media assets selected by the subjective preference.
In some embodiments, the controller performs the step of obtaining the first preference of the first asset from the first play log, further configured to:
acquiring a forward incentive value of a first medium asset, the watching times of the first medium asset in a preset time period, the duration of watching the first medium asset every time in the preset time period and the total duration of watching the first medium asset in the preset time period from a first play log;
calculating a first preference of the first medium asset according to a forward excitation value of the first medium asset, the watching times of the first medium asset in a preset time period, the time length of watching the first medium asset every time in the preset time period and the total time length of watching the first medium asset in the preset time period; the formula is as follows:
Figure BDA0003485784020000081
wherein A represents a first asset; p is a radical ofs(A) Representing a first preference of a first asset; a (a > 1) represents a forward incentive value for the first asset; n represents the watching times of the first media asset in a preset time period; t (i) represents the time length of the ith viewing of the first media asset in a preset time period; and T (i) represents the total time length of the ith viewed first medium asset in a preset time period.
It should be noted that, the step of obtaining the first preference of the first asset from the first play log is used to numerically evaluate the subjective preference degree of the user for the assets played by the user after the search, and therefore, the step of obtaining the first preference of the first asset from the first play log is not limited to calculating the first preference by a formula shown in the above embodiment; the first preference may also be calculated in a number of ways, such as a preference mining algorithm, a preference matrix, etc.
In some embodiments, the controller performs the step of obtaining the first preference of the first asset from the first play log, and may further adopt a preference mining algorithm by:
acquiring the access times and the access frequency of the first media asset and the weighted value of the access flow in the first play log from the first play log;
comparing the access times, the access frequency and the access flow with the weight values preset by each index;
and if the weight value of at least one index is larger than the corresponding preset weight value, acquiring a first preference of the first medium resource according to the weight value of each index. In some embodiments, the controller performs the step of obtaining the first preference of the first asset from the first play log, and may further adopt a preference matrix by:
establishing a preference matrix according to the access times, the access frequency and the weighted value of the access flow of the first media asset in the first play log;
and acquiring a first preference of the first media asset according to the preference matrix.
In the above embodiment, the setting of the index may be set according to actual conditions, and the number of set indices may be changed to take account of the accuracy and simplicity of calculation.
Fig. 10 illustrates a first play log diagram according to an exemplary embodiment. As shown in fig. 10, taking the medium resources from 1/2022 to 1/30/2022 as an example, the first play log includes: user "123" in 2022, 1 month, 1 day 8: 00 playing the first set of 'suddenly playing' for 15 minutes; user "123" in 2022, 1 month, 2 days 8: 00 playing the second set of 'suddenly playing' for 15 minutes; user "456" at 1 month, 3 days, 8 in 2022: 00 playing a first set of 'a certain day' for 15 minutes; user "456" at 1 month, 4 days, 8 in 2022: 00 playing a second set of 'someday' with a playing time of 15 minutes … …, and sequentially obtaining first playing logs within 30 days.
It should be noted that, in the process of obtaining the user preference, a small amount of data cannot achieve a good calculation result; a better calculation result can be obtained by counting data within a certain time period, for example, a preset time period may be set to 30 days to obtain a first play log within 30 days for calculating user preferences. The preset time period includes, but is not limited to, being set to 30 days, and the preset time period can be set according to actual conditions when the system memory of the display device allows.
Meanwhile, in the process of acquiring the user preference, the controller can screen the first play log according to a plurality of indexes such as the user ID, the media asset play date and the like. For example, the controller may obtain the user preference of the user "123" or the user preference of the user "456" according to the difference of the user IDs; and different media assets can be recommended to different users on the same display equipment according to user preferences.
It should be noted that the first play log includes at least one first media asset; the controller can obtain the first preference of each first medium resource for calculation; the controller can simultaneously calculate the first preference of at least one first medium asset under the condition that the system consumption allows, and can also calculate the first preference of the first medium asset played recently according to the time sequence. For example, the first play log includes a play log of "hit" and a play log of "hit in the day"; under the condition that the system consumption allows, the playing logs of two media resources can be simultaneously obtained, and two first preferences can be simultaneously calculated; under the condition that the system is not allowed to consume, if the 'outburst' is the media asset played recently, the first preference of the 'outburst' is calculated firstly; the first preference for "someday" is then calculated.
In the above embodiment, the first medium asset is taken as "outburst certain" as an example; setting a forward incentive value of the first asset to be 2; the number of "pop" views within 30 days was 20; wherein, the duration of watching the media assets from the 1 st time to the 20 th time is respectively as follows: 15 minutes, 20 minutes, 30 minutes, … …, 20 minutes; the time length of the first set of 'outburst' is 45 minutes, and the time length of the second set of 'outburst' is 42 minutes; then when the first asset viewed for the first time is a first set of 'pop' assets, the total duration of the corresponding first asset is 45 minutes. And after the corresponding data meeting the formula in the first play log is acquired, the first preference of the first media asset can be acquired according to the formula.
Step S902, obtaining a second preference corresponding to the first media asset from a second play log;
it should be noted that not only the media assets played by the user through the home page recommendation click can be regarded as the media assets selected by the user in a passive preference manner; the media assets played by the user through the playing modes of history record, collection page, user home page waterfall flow, user detail page jump and the like can also be regarded as media assets selected by the user in a passive preference mode.
In some embodiments, the controller performs the step of retrieving a second preference corresponding to the first asset from a second play log, further configured to:
acquiring the time length for watching the first media assets and the total time length of the first media assets from the second play log;
and determining the ratio of the time length for watching the first medium asset to the total time length of the first medium asset as the second preference.
In some embodiments, for example, the media assets during the period from 1/2022 to 30/1/2022, the second play log comprises: user "123" in 2022, 1 month, 1 day 12: 00 playing the first set of 'suddenly playing' for 20 minutes; user "123" 12 at 1 month 2 day 2022: 00 playing the second set of 'suddenly playing' for 20 minutes; … …, respectively; wherein the time length of the first set of 'one-touch' is 45 minutes, and the time length of the second set of 'one-touch' is 42 minutes; … …, respectively; the duration of viewing the first asset is 20+20+ … …; the total duration of the first medium resource is as follows: 45+42+ … …; and determining the ratio of the time length for watching the first medium asset to the total time length of the first medium asset as the second preference.
It should be noted that the step of obtaining the second preference of the first asset from the second play log is used to numerically evaluate the passive preference degree of the user for the assets played by the user without searching, and therefore, the step of obtaining the second preference of the first asset from the second play log is not limited to determining the second preference by calculating the ratio of the time length for viewing the first asset to the total time length of the first asset shown in the above embodiment, and a preference mining algorithm and a preference matrix used for calculating the first preference may also be used. And step S903, calculating a third preference of the first media asset according to the first preference and the second preference, wherein the third preference is used for representing the overall preference of the user.
In some embodiments, the controller performs the step of calculating a third preference for the first asset based on the first preference and the second preference, and is further configured to:
obtaining a first product of the first preference and the subjective weight and a second product of the second preference and the passive weight;
determining a sum of the first product and the second product as a third preference of the first asset;
in a specific implementation, the above embodiment is expressed in a formula form as:
p(A)=ps(A)*ps+pt(A)*pt
wherein p (A) represents a third preference for the first asset; p is a radical ofs(A) Representing a first preference of a first asset; p is a radical oft(A) A second preference representing the first asset; p is a radical ofsRepresenting subjective weights; p is a radical oftRepresenting passive weights.
It should be noted that, the sum of the subjective weight and the passive weight is 1, and the subjective weight is a product of a ratio of the number of times of viewing the first asset in the preset time period in the first play log to the total number of times of viewing the first asset in the asset play log and a first constant.
In some embodiments, the subjective weight is calculated in a formula as:
Figure BDA0003485784020000111
wherein p issRepresenting subjective weights; m represents a first constant, the default value of the numerical value of m is 1, and the numerical value can be set according to actual conditions in specific implementation.
For example, take the medium resources from 1/2022 to 1/30/2022 as an exampleThe watching times of the first media assets in the first play log within a preset time period are 15; the total watching times of the first media assets in the media asset playing log are 30; the value of m is set to 1; at this time, p s1/2; since the sum of the subjective weight and the passive weight is 1, p is the same as the sum of the subjective weight and the passive weight t1/2; it should be noted that m is used to adjust the magnitude of the subjective weight.
It should be noted that, a third preference of the first asset is calculated according to the first preference and the second preference, and the third preference is used for numerically evaluating the overall preference degree of the user on the first asset played by the user; the overall preference degree is obtained by integrating the first preference and the second preference of the first asset, and therefore, the step of calculating the third preference of the first asset according to the first preference and the second preference is not limited to the manner shown in the formula of the above embodiment, and other algorithms can be used to integrate the first preference and the second preference to obtain the value of the third preference. And step S904, when the third preference is within the first threshold value range, determining the first asset as the target preference asset according to the third preference.
In some embodiments, when the third preference of the first media asset is obtained, the overall preference degree of the user for the first media asset may be determined, and the first media asset is determined as the target preference media asset. In a specific implementation, since the first play log includes at least one first asset, the first asset includes: the third preference of "outburst" is 10, which can be obtained through the calculation in the above embodiments; a third preference for "someday" is 5; a third preference for "Tiantu" is 1; when the third preference is within the first threshold, the controller determines the target preference asset according to a preference level of the third preference. For example, if the first threshold is greater than 6, only "one" is regarded as the target preference asset, and the numerical value of the third preference listed in this embodiment is only used to illustrate the preference degree when it needs to be described, and is not an actual numerical value. Step S605, the target preference media asset and the associated preference media asset of the target preference media asset are determined as target recommendation media assets.
In some embodiments, the controller performs the step of determining the target preference asset and the associated preference asset of the target preference asset as the target recommendation asset, and is further configured to perform steps S1101-S1104 as shown in fig. 11;
step S1101, acquiring a second medium resource; the second media asset is provided by a media asset provider;
step S1102, calculating the similarity degree of the second media asset and the target preference media asset;
in some embodiments, the controller performs the step of calculating a degree of similarity of the second asset to the target preferred asset, further configured to:
acquiring a first label vector of a target preference medium resource and a second label vector of a second medium resource;
calculating the similarity degree of the second media assets and the target preference media assets according to the first label vector and the second label vector; the formula is as follows:
Figure BDA0003485784020000112
wherein A represents a target preference asset; b represents a second medium asset; sim (A, B) represents the degree of similarity of the second asset to the target preference asset;
Figure BDA0003485784020000113
representing a first tag vector;
Figure BDA0003485784020000114
representing a second tag vector.
Labels are often arranged in the existing media asset application to indicate the characteristics of media assets; the media asset tag can be used for indicating the type of the media asset, the showing time of the media asset, the cast of the media asset actors, the media asset provider and the like; for example, the label of video "pop a" may include: "City", "showing in 2021", "Yan a", "love an art". The label vector is a feature vector, and the specific statistical method comprises the following steps: extracting all media assets containing the label in the Internet; performing word segmentation, feature word extraction and word frequency statistics on the extracted media assets; and performing related sequencing on the characteristic words, and taking a certain number of words as label vectors. The number of the word extraction can be set according to requirements. Further, a tag vector may be understood as a vector corresponding to a specific value, and the specific content of the value may be specified by a user.
For example, taking the target preference medium as "pop certain", the feature vector of the label "Yan certain" may be a first label vector; taking the associated preference media as "wulin certain pass" as an example, the label also includes "Yan certain", and the feature vector of the label "Yan certain" may be a second label vector. And when the target preference media asset and the associated preference media asset only comprise one tag vector, the similarity degree of the target preference media asset and the associated preference media asset is 1. However, in order to ensure the accuracy of the discrimination, a plurality of labels are often arranged in the medium resources; namely, the target preference asset comprises at least one first tag vector; the associated preference asset includes at least one tag vector. In the process of calculating the similarity degree, the similarity degree needs to be calculated by combining a plurality of label vectors.
Step S1103, judging whether the similarity degree is within a second threshold range; if the similarity degree is within the range of a second threshold value, determining the second media asset as the associated preference media asset;
if the degree of similarity is not within the second threshold, the second asset is not the associated preference asset.
After the target preference media assets of the user are determined, indicating that the user is interested in the media assets of the type; therefore, the associated preference assets with a certain similarity degree to the type of assets can be recommended to the user; the similarity degree of the target preference media assets and the associated preference media assets can be judged numerically; in the specific implementation, taking the determined target preference media asset as 'one outburst', if the similarity degree between the 'one name of people' and the 'one outburst' of the associated preference media asset is 0.8; the similarity degree of "somebody a day" and "outburst" is 0.1; the similarity degree of "Tian-somewhat" and "Ju-somewhat" is 0.2; setting the second threshold to be greater than 0.75; then only the associated preference asset "on behalf of people" is "outburst". The second threshold value can be set according to the recommended actual condition according to the recommended quantity.
In some embodiments, the controller performs the step of determining the target preferred asset and the associated preferred asset of the target preferred asset as the target recommended asset, and is further configured to:
when the second media asset is determined to be the associated preference media asset, acquiring a fourth preference of the second media asset according to the similarity degree; the fourth preference obtaining method comprises the following steps:
Figure BDA0003485784020000121
wherein p (B) is a fourth preference for the second asset; p (A) a third preference for the first asset; sim (a, B) is the similarity degree of the first asset and the second asset (i.e. the similarity degree of the associated preference assets of the target preference asset and the target preference asset); q is all the media assets in the media asset play log;
and determining the target preference media assets and the associated preference media assets of the target preference media assets as target recommendation media assets according to the third preference and the fourth preference.
